What people use each for

The jobs each tool is most often brought in to do.

Dremio

  • A company with petabytes of Parquet in S3 that wants BI dashboards without duplicating it into a warehousenot Valkey
  • A data platform team standardising on Apache Iceberg and needing a SQL engine plus catalogue that does not lock the tables innot Valkey
  • An analytics group accelerating slow lake queries with Reflections instead of hand-built aggregate tablesnot Valkey
  • A regulated enterprise that must keep data on premises but wants a modern lakehouse SQL layernot Valkey

Valkey

  • Continuing on a permissively licensed in-memory store after the Redis licence changenot Dremio
  • Caching and session storage where a foundation-governed project is a procurement requirementnot Dremio
  • Migrating from Redis without rewriting application codenot Dremio

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

Dremio

  • Reflections consume compute and storage to build and refresh continuously, so a team that enables them widely discovers that background maintenance rather than user queries drives the DCU bill.
  • Self-managing Dremio on Kubernetes requires real platform engineering capacity for tuning executors, memory and coordinator sizing, and it is not comparable in effort to running a managed warehouse.
  • The Community Edition lacks the security and governance features most enterprises require, so the free tier is a trial path rather than a viable production option for regulated buyers.
  • Dremio Cloud is AWS-first, which leaves Azure and Google Cloud customers on the self-managed path with the operational burden that entails.
  • Query performance without Reflections on raw, poorly laid out files is often unremarkable, so the promise of querying the lake as is depends on file layout work you still have to do.

Valkey

  • Younger project, so its track record is short even though the codebase is not
  • Divergence from Redis grows over time, so compatibility is strongest near the fork point and weakens as both evolve
  • Ecosystem tooling and documentation still frequently assume Redis, leaving translation work

Answered from the vendors’ own pages

Dremio: How is Dremio Cloud billed?

At 0.20 US dollars per Dremio Compute Unit, which counts query execution, Reflection building and platform overhead, not just user queries.

Valkey: Is Valkey free?

Yes, BSD-licensed open source under the Linux Foundation.

Dremio: Is there a free version?

Yes, a Community Edition you self-manage, but it omits the enterprise security and governance features and comes with no support.

Valkey: Why does Valkey exist?

Redis changed its licence away from BSD in 2024. Valkey is the community fork continuing under permissive terms, backed by AWS, Google Cloud and Oracle among others.

Dremio: Does it lock in my data?

No, tables stay in Apache Iceberg or Parquet in your own object storage and can be read by Spark, Trino or other engines.

Valkey: Can I switch from Redis to Valkey?

At the fork point it is drop-in compatible with existing clients and data. The further both projects move from that point, the more you should verify the specific features you use.

Dremio: Do I still need a warehouse?

Often not for analytics, but Dremio is not a transactional store and high-concurrency operational serving is not its strength.
